What to track with barcodes

• Item and location scans for receiving and put-away • Transfer scans with source/destination locations • Cycle count scans with reconciliation notes • Exceptions (damage, missing) with reason codes • Exports for reviews and downstream systems

Workflow typique

01

Label items and locations

Use consistent labels so scanning works the same across teams and sites.

02

Scan receiving and put-away

Scan what arrived and where it was placed to keep availability accurate from day one.

03

Scan transfers and counts

Use scanning for moves and cycle counts to reduce errors and speed up operations.

04

Export audit-ready history

Use exports and reports to support reviews, reconciliations, and investigations.

FAQ

Do we need special scanners?

Not necessarily—many workflows work with standard barcode scanners and mobile devices.

What should we label first?

Start with locations and your highest-volume items so the workflow stabilizes quickly.

Can we still do manual updates?

Yes—but scanning reduces errors and creates cleaner history for audits and reconciliation.

Does scanning help with cycle counts?

Yes—scan-based counts are faster and reduce mismatches caused by manual entry.

How do we keep labels consistent?

Define simple naming and label rules (sites → zones → bins) and apply them everywhere.
